Join us for our group’s first Death Cafe. This is not a grief group. We will discuss and share thoughts, questions, and concerns around the topic of death. The objective is “to increase awareness of death with a view to helping people make the most of their (finite) lives”. To learn more about what a Death Cafe is, and isn't, see https://deathcafe.com/what/.
There will be no set agenda and everyone is welcome to attend and participate, if desired. Discussion at a Death Cafe can include everything from types of burial to relatives bringing unwanted religious personnel to a dying person's bedside.
